Abstract
This paper presents the design of a mesoscale robot for laser phonosurgery. The proposed design is situated between conventional mechanism and MEMS technology. A combination of compliant structures and innovative micro motors enables to achieve two decoupled tilting angle, a high range (up to 45°) and a precise positioning of a laser beam. The design methodology and the optimization of the compliant structure are detailed. Preliminary results and tests are described which have induced promising performances of the mesoscale robot for laser steering.
